An object 5.0 cm in length is placed at a distance of 20 cm in front of a convex mirror of radius of curvature 30 cm. Find the position of the image and height of the image.

Solution

The correct option is A v=8.57 cm, hi=2.14 cm
Given,
Object distance u=20 cm
Object height ho=5 cm
Radius of curvature R=30 cm
We know f=R/2=15 cm

Mirror formula
1v+1u=1f
1v+120=115

1v=115+120

v=8.57 cm

Image is virtual and erect and formed behind the mirror.
m=v/u
m=hi/ho
hi/5=8.57/20
hi=0.428×5=2.14 cm
